Key Features to Consider
Before diving into the test results, it's vital to understand what functions to consider when choosing a cordless drill:
Voltage and Bohrmaschine Kaufen Power: The power of a cordless drill mainly depends upon its voltage rating. Common voltage alternatives are 12V, 18V, and 20V, with higher voltage drills usually providing more power.
Battery Type: Most tools utilize lithium-ion batteries due to their lightweight building and ability to hold a charge longer than traditional nickel-cadmium batteries.
Chuck Size: Depending on the job, the chuck size (where the drill bit is housed) will impact adaptability. The most common sizes are 1/2-inch and 3/8-inch.

Clutch Settings: Having several clutch settings permits much better control, especially when working with softer materials to avoid stripping screws.
Additional Features: Look for features such as LED lights, integrated levels, and quick-release chuck systems for added convenience.

Regularly Asked QuestionsFAQ 1: What is the best voltage for a cordless drill?
Response: For the majority of family tasks, a drill with an 18V or 20V battery is suggested. These offer sufficient power for a large range of tasks while using manageability for a lot of users.
FAQ 2: How long do cordless drill batteries last?
Response: The life expectancy of a lithium-ion battery generally varies between 2 to 3 years under typical use conditions. Nevertheless, this can differ based upon usage patterns and storage conditions.
FAQ 3: Can I use any drill bit with a cordless drill?
Answer: No, different drills have particular chuck sizes. Guarantee the drill bit is compatible with your drill's chuck size for ideal efficiency.
F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TION 4: Are higher-voltage drills always better?
Answer: Not always. Higher voltage usually translates to more power and torque, however it might likewise increase weight and minimize user comfort. It's vital to discover a balance that suits your needs.
FAQ 5: What extra accessories should I think about?
Answer: Accessories like drill bit sets, additional batteries, and carrying cases can enhance the utility of your cordless drill and lengthen its life-span.
